Comprehending ADHD in Adults

ADHD is characterized by consistent patterns of inattention and/or hyperactivity-impulsivity that disrupt operating or advancement. In adults, symptoms might manifest in a different way than in children, resulting in difficulties in numerous elements of life. Below is a table summing up common signs of ADHD in grownups.

Symptoms of ADHD in AdultsDescription
NegligenceDifficulty focusing, lapse of memory, poor organization, and distractibility.
HyperactivityExtreme talking, uneasyness, and a constant sense of being "on the go."
ImpulsivityDifficulty waiting in lines, disrupting others, and making rash decisions.
Emotional DysregulationMood swings, aggravation tolerance, and problem handling stress.
Low MotivationChallenges in setting and accomplishing personal objectives.

Medical diagnosis and Assessment

Getting a proper diagnosis is important for grownups who believe they have ADHD. A detailed evaluation typically involves:

  1. Clinical Interview: A psychological health expert gathers details about the person's history, signs, and practical impairments.
  2. Self-Reported Questionnaires: Standardized tools such as the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S) might be used.
  3. Behavioral Assessments: Input from family, friends, or associates can offer important insight into the person's functioning.

Treatment Options

While there is no definitive "cure" for ADHD, numerous effective treatments can assist manage signs and improve lifestyle. Treatment can consist of medication, treatment, and lifestyle modifications. Here's a breakdown of common techniques:

Treatment OptionsDescription
MedicationStimulant medications (like Adderall) and non-stimulant options (like Strattera) can assist improve focus and minimize impulsivity.
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T)CBT is efficient in assisting adults with ADHD develop coping techniques and restructure unfavorable idea patterns.
CoachingADHD coaches can help individuals with company, time management, and goal-setting.
Support systemGetting in touch with others who share similar experiences can provide emotional support and practical recommendations.
Lifestyle ChangesRegular exercise, a healthy diet, sufficient sleep, and mindfulness practices such as meditation can considerably benefit ADHD symptoms.

Lifestyle Modifications to Consider

For many grownups, adopting particular lifestyle modifications can assist manage ADHD signs effectively. Here are some ideas:

  1. Establish Routines: Develop an everyday schedule to promote consistency and minimize lapse of memory.
  2. Set Clear Goals: Break larger jobs into smaller sized, workable actions and set deadlines to assist keep focus and inspiration.
  3. Lessen Distractions: Create a devoted workspace and reduce environmental interruptions to boost concentration.
  4. Practice Mindfulness: Engage in mindfulness practices, such as meditation or yoga, to enhance focus and minimize tension.
  5. Exercise Regularly: Physical activity can help decrease hyperactivity and enhance state of mind, promoting overall wellness.
